History and Evolution of Computer
The history and evolution of computers span centuries, beginning with early mechanical devices and evolving into the powerful digital machines we use today. Here's a brief overview:
1.Pre-20th Century:
- Abacus (3000 BC): One of the earliest counting tools, used by ancient civilizations such as the Sumerians and Egyptians.
- Antikythera Mechanism (100 BC): An ancient Greek analog computer used to predict astronomical positions and eclipses.
- Pascal's Calculator (1642): Invented by Blaise Pascal, it was a mechanical calculator capable of addition and subtraction.
2.19th Century:
- Analytical Engine (1837): Designed by Charles Babbage, it was the first general-purpose mechanical computer concept, although it was never completed.
- Hollerith Tabulating Machine (1890): Invented by Herman Hollerith, it used punched cards to process data, particularly for the U.S. Census.
3.Early to Mid-20th Century:
- Electromechanical Computers: Devices like the Harvard Mark I (1944) and the ENIAC (1946) used vacuum tubes and relays to perform calculations.
- Transistors (1947): Invention of the transistor by John Bardeen, Walter Brattain, and William Shockley revolutionized computing, leading to smaller, faster, and more reliable computers.
- Integrated Circuits (1958): Invention of the integrated circuit by Jack Kilby and Robert Noyce allowed for further miniaturization and improved performance of computers.
4.Late 20th Century:
- Microprocessors: Introduction of microprocessors in the 1970s, such as the Intel 4004, led to the development of personal computers.
- Personal Computers (PCs): IBM's release of the IBM PC in 1981 popularized personal computing, leading to a rapid expansion of the computer industry.
- Graphical User Interfaces (GUIs): Xerox PARC's development of the graphical user interface, later adopted by Apple and Microsoft, revolutionized computer usability.
5.21st Century:
- Mobile Computing: The proliferation of smartphones and tablets brought computing power to the palm of our hands, enabling mobile computing and connectivity.
- Cloud Computing: Growth of cloud computing services allowed for remote storage, processing, and collaboration over the internet.
- Artificial Intelligence and Machine Learning: Advancements in AI and machine learning have enabled computers to perform complex tasks such as natural language processing, image recognition, and autonomous driving.
Throughout history, computers have evolved from large, specialized machines to ubiquitous devices that permeate every aspect of modern life, driving innovation across various industries and transforming the way we work, communicate, and interact with the world.
Comments
Post a Comment